I am certain that CCW has Pioneer as their OEM and that manufacturer only exports, they should consider that they are not able to access the Chinese market due to that. Being able to sell that model in China could reduce production costs. A good example is Yingang and the Tekken, not sure how they split on that but the once export only is now available in China. Which means that production numbers should go up and with that unit costs of production fall. It is hard to say if the FX125 would sell well in China, it might, the minis do.
The FX125 is something totally new in concept, it really needs to attain volume in production and bigger distribution can reduce costs. Making a few and selling at high retail prices not such a good approach.
The industry has a lot of interesting dynamics, since nothing is ever really that proprietary.
I will not be paying over 2k for one in the US, they could be sold for much less, full size dirt bikes are still selling for under $1,500.00 here.
